Tamoxifen usage correlates with increased risk of Parkinson's disease in older women with breast cancer: a case-control study in Taiwan.

Abstract

BACKGROUND AND OBJECTIVES

Little is known about the association between tamoxifen usage and risk of Parkinson's disease in women with breast cancer. The present study aimed to evaluate the association between tamoxifen usage and Parkinson's disease in older women with breast cancer in Taiwan.

METHODS

We conducted a retrospective nationwide case-control study using the database of the Taiwan National Health Insurance Program. In total, 293 female subjects with breast cancer, aged 65 years and above, who were newly diagnosed with Parkinson's disease between 2000 and 2011 were included. Additionally, 1053 female subjects with breast cancer aged 65 years and above without Parkinson's disease were randomly selected as controls. Both cases and controls were matched for age and comorbidities. Ever use of tamoxifen was defined as subjects who had at least a prescription for tamoxifen before the index date, whereas never use of tamoxifen was defined as those who never had a prescription for tamoxifen before the index date. We used the unconditional logistic regression model to calculate the odds ratio (OR) and 95% confidence interval (CI) for the association between tamoxifen usage and risk of Parkinson's disease.

RESULTS

After adjusting for confounding variables, the adjusted OR of Parkinson's disease was 3.32 for subjects with ever use of tamoxifen (95% CI, 2.50-4.43), compared with nonusers. Further analysis showed that the adjusted ORs of Parkinson's disease were 3.21 (95% CI, 2.29-4.49), 3.95 (95% CI, 2.77-5.64), and 11.4 (95% CI, 2.63-49.7) for subjects with < 2, 2-6, and ≥ 6 years of cumulative tamoxifen usage, respectively, when compared with nonusers.

CONCLUSIONS

Tamoxifen usage was associated with a 3.32-fold increase in the likelihood of having Parkinson's disease among older women with breast cancer in Taiwan.

摘要

背景与目的

关于他莫昔芬的使用与乳腺癌女性患帕金森病风险之间的关联,人们了解甚少。本研究旨在评估台湾老年乳腺癌女性中他莫昔芬的使用与帕金森病之间的关联。

方法

我们利用台湾全民健康保险计划的数据库进行了一项全国性回顾性病例对照研究。总共纳入了293名65岁及以上的乳腺癌女性受试者,她们在2000年至2011年间新诊断出患有帕金森病。此外,随机选择1053名65岁及以上无帕金森病的乳腺癌女性受试者作为对照。病例组和对照组在年龄和合并症方面进行了匹配。曾经使用他莫昔芬定义为在索引日期之前至少有一张他莫昔芬处方的受试者,而从未使用他莫昔芬定义为在索引日期之前从未有过他莫昔芬处方的受试者。我们使用无条件逻辑回归模型来计算他莫昔芬使用与帕金森病风险之间关联的比值比(OR)和95%置信区间(CI)。

结果

在调整混杂变量后,曾经使用他莫昔芬的受试者患帕金森病的调整后OR为3.32(95%CI,2.50 - 4.43),与未使用者相比。进一步分析表明,与未使用者相比,累积使用他莫昔芬<2年、2 - 6年和≥6年的受试者患帕金森病的调整后OR分别为3.21(95%CI,2.29 - 4.49)、3.95(95%CI,2.77 - 5.64)和11.4(95%CI,2.63 - 49.7)。

结论

在台湾老年乳腺癌女性中,使用他莫昔芬使患帕金森病的可能性增加了3.32倍。
